EKo Disco Makes Relief Material Donations To Less Privileged During New Year

The Eko Electricity Distribution Company, EKEDC has put smiles on the faces of numerous individuals from their esteemed customers to the less privileged within its operational Network.  

The company during the festive period held a series of Corporate Social Responsibility initiatives within its 10 districts; Ibeju, Lekki, Island, Festac, Apapa, Ojo, Ijora, Orile, Agbara and Mushin between December 20, 2018 and January 3, 2019. These CSR initiatives consisted of donation of relief items to selected orphanages and homes for people with disabilities across all 10 districts, and distribution of food items to less privileged individuals on the street around the environs of its Corporate Headquarters in Marina.

According to the EKEDC Managing Director, Engr. Adeoye Fadeyibi, these initiatives reiterate the company’s commitment to fulfilling its duty to the society. 

He said “The EKEDC motto is empowering quality of lives, this goes beyond ensuring that our customers are satisfied as we also make efforts to take care of the less privileged individuals within our network, especially during the festive and holiday seasons.”

In another statement made by the GM, Corporate Communications of the company, Godwin Idemudia, He said: “Putting smiles on the faces of these people have brought joy and warmth to our hearts, making it more than just a Corporate Social Responsibility but a genuine commitment to making the world a better place”  

Idemudia explained that EKEDC carried out similar initiatives throughout 2018 including; donation of relief items to inmates at Ikoyi Prisons, presentation of uniforms to the Lagos State Waste Management Agency to support the Lagos State cleaner initiative, renovation of various Orphanages within its network, feeding less privileged individuals and many more.

He also used the opportunity to wish customers a Happy New Year and urged them to continue to pay their bills promptly as the company is committed to recording significant improvements in its services in 2019 with their cooperation.
